In chlorophyll specifically, there is a porphyrin-metal system at the center of the molecule which causes there to be several different HOMO-LUMO gaps which result in a major absorption peak in the blue light range (the soret band) and several peaks in the red range (q bands). These types of chlorophyll and bacteriochlorophyll differ in structure, and those differences affect the specific wavelength of light that each can absorb, which allows several different species of microbes together to collect the full spectrum of light, each absorbing a different range of wavelengths. Chlorophyll a absorbs light with wavelengths of 430nm(blue) and 662nm(red). It contains a hydrophobic (fat soluble) phytol chain that allow it to be embedded in a lipid membrane.
